Labeled "National Park Spirit" for its exceptional landscapes which are home to remarkable fauna and flora, this aperitif walk on the river invites you to discover a place steeped in history in the territory of St. Benedict.
A beautiful and relaxing setting!
Accompanied by your guide from the Aventuriers de l'Est, you will discover the history of Bethlehem Islet, known for the richness of its flora, but also for its chapel and the former charity establishment of the Sisters of Saint-Joseph of Cluny which was there.
Aperitif walk by the river
In the middle of litchi orchards, you immerse yourself in this luxuriant setting, traversed by the Porpoise River. Between exotic fruits, tropical flowers and medicinal plants. In order to make the most of this magnificent and relaxing setting, and to end in style, a fruity aperitif awaits you. Composed of fresh fruit, local delicacies and cold drinks. Enough to quench your thirst before starting the return to the car park (for those who wish).
This walk is part of the preservation and promotion of this exceptional site that is Ilet Bethléem.
